--- type: "Bill" title: "Educator Certification Pathways for Veterans" description: "Educator Certification Pathways for Veterans; Authorizing the Department of Education to issue a temporary certificate to specified military servicemembers who meet certain criteria; requiring a teacher mentorship for specified military servicemembers who hold a temporary certificate; specifying the duration and issuance of a temporary certificate for specified military servicemembers, etc." jurisdiction: "us/states/fl" legislature: "Florida Legislature" session: "2022" identifier: "SB 896" citation: "Florida SB 896 (2022)" classification: ["bill"] subjects: [] status: "enacted" chapter_law: "2022-186" primary_sponsors: ["Burgess", "Education"] version_count: 3 action_count: 33 vote_count: 5 first_action: "2021-11-10" last_action: "2022-06-10" source: "openstates" source_identifier: "ocd-bill/5d6470c3-a0e7-4dc2-a1b2-4e5fff1341ad" source_url: "https://flsenate.gov/Session/Bill/2022/896/ByCategory" source_hash: "372a24c5dadf92849a685c394351603824b8c06a97dae6a9ff60f631695f695e" vintage: "2026-07-01" source_snapshot: "https://data.openstates.org/daily/2026-07-01/public.pgdump" retrieved_at: "2026-07-06" confidence: "reported" tags: ["legislation", "bill", "us-fl"] --- # Florida SB 896 (2022) — Educator Certification Pathways for Veterans Educator Certification Pathways for Veterans; Authorizing the Department of Education to issue a temporary certificate to specified military servicemembers who meet certain criteria; requiring a teacher mentorship for specified military servicemembers who hold a temporary certificate; specifying the duration and issuance of a temporary certificate for specified military servicemembers, etc. **Enacted** — Laws of Florida, Chapter 2022-186. ## Version chain The bill's text revisions, in order — the diff chain from filing to enrollment. 1. **S 896 Filed** (filed) — [source](https://flsenate.gov/Session/Bill/2022/896/BillText/Filed/HTML) 2. **S 896 c1** (committee substitute) — [source](https://flsenate.gov/Session/Bill/2022/896/BillText/c1/HTML) 3. **S 896 er** (enrolled) — [source](https://flsenate.gov/Session/Bill/2022/896/BillText/er/HTML) ## Votes - Third Reading — **39–0** (pass) · upper - Favorable — **17–0** (pass) · upper - Passage, Third Reading — **111–0** (pass) · lower - Favorable with Committee Substitute — **9–0** (pass) · upper - Favorable — **7–0** (pass) · upper ## Sponsors - Burgess — primary (person) - Education — primary (person) - Perry — cosponsor (person) ## Timeline The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ote. - **2021-11-10** Filed `filing` - **2021-11-30** Referred to Military and Veterans Affairs, Space, and Domestic Security; Education; Rules `referral-committee` - **2022-01-06** On Committee agenda-- Military and Veterans Affairs, Space, and Domestic Security, 01/11/22, 4:00 pm, 37 Senate Building - **2022-01-11** Introduced `introduction` - **2022-01-11** Favorable by Military and Veterans Affairs, Space, and Domestic Security; YEAS 7 NAYS 0 `committee-passage-favorable` - **2022-01-12** Now in Education - **2022-01-27** On Committee agenda-- Education, 02/01/22, 1:00 pm, 412 Knott Building - **2022-02-01** CS by Education; YEAS 9 NAYS 0 - **2022-02-02** Pending reference review under Rule 4.7(2) - (Committee Substitute) - **2022-02-02** Now in Rules - **2022-02-02** CS by Education read 1st time - **2022-02-07** On Committee agenda-- Rules, 02/10/22, 11:00 am, 412 Knott Building - **2022-02-10** Favorable by- Rules; YEAS 17 NAYS 0 `committee-passage-favorable` - **2022-02-11** Placed on Calendar, on 2nd reading - **2022-02-17** Placed on Special Order Calendar, 02/23/22 - **2022-02-23** Read 2nd time `reading-2` - **2022-02-23** Read 3rd time `reading-3` - **2022-02-23** CS passed; YEAS 39 NAYS 0 `passage` - **2022-02-23** Immediately certified - **2022-02-23** In Messages - **2022-02-28** Bill referred to House Calendar - **2022-02-28** Bill added to Special Order Calendar (3/3/2022) - **2022-02-28** 1st Reading (Committee Substitute 1) - **2022-03-03** Substituted for CS/CS/HB 573 - **2022-03-03** Read 2nd time `reading-2` - **2022-03-03** Placed on 3rd reading - **2022-03-03** Added to Third Reading Calendar - **2022-03-04** Read 3rd time `reading-3` - **2022-03-04** CS passed; YEAS 111, NAYS 0 `passage` - **2022-03-04** Ordered enrolled - **2022-06-03** Signed by Officers and presented to Governor - **2022-06-09** Approved by Governor `executive-signature` - **2022-06-10** Chapter No. 2022-186 ## Source OpenStates / OpenCivicData bulk snapshot [2026-07-01](https://data.openstates.org/daily/2026-07-01/public.pgdump); origin `ocd-bill/5d6470c3-a0e7-4dc2-a1b2-4e5fff1341ad`.
